234void __init efi_init(void)
235{
236 efi_config_table_t *config_tables;
237 efi_runtime_services_t *runtime;
238 efi_char16_t *c16;
239 char vendor[100] = "unknown";
240 int i = 0;
241 void *tmp;
242
243#ifdef CONFIG_X86_32
244 efi_phys.systab = (efi_system_table_t *)boot_params.efi_info.efi_systab;
245 memmap.phys_map = (void *)boot_params.efi_info.efi_memmap;
246#else
247 efi_phys.systab = (efi_system_table_t *)
248 (boot_params.efi_info.efi_systab |
249 ((__u64)boot_params.efi_info.efi_systab_hi<<32));
250 memmap.phys_map = (void *)
251 (boot_params.efi_info.efi_memmap |
252 ((__u64)boot_params.efi_info.efi_memmap_hi<<32));
253#endif
254 memmap.nr_map = boot_params.efi_info.efi_memmap_size /
255 boot_params.efi_info.efi_memdesc_size;
256 memmap.desc_version = boot_params.efi_info.efi_memdesc_version;
257 memmap.desc_size = boot_params.efi_info.efi_memdesc_size;
258
259 efi.systab = efi_early_ioremap((unsigned long)efi_phys.systab,
260 sizeof(efi_system_table_t));
261 if (efi.systab == NULL)
262 printk(KERN_ERR "Couldn't map the EFI system table!\n");
263 memcpy(&efi_systab, efi.systab, sizeof(efi_system_table_t));
264 efi_early_iounmap(efi.systab, sizeof(efi_system_table_t));
265 efi.systab = &efi_systab;
266
267 /*
268 * Verify the EFI Table
269 */
270 if (efi.systab->hdr.signature != EFI_SYSTEM_TABLE_SIGNATURE)
271 printk(KERN_ERR "EFI system table signature incorrect!\n");
272 if ((efi.systab->hdr.revision >> 16) == 0)
273 printk(KERN_ERR "Warning: EFI system table version "
274 "%d.%02d, expected 1.00 or greater!\n",
275 efi.systab->hdr.revision >> 16,
276 efi.systab->hdr.revision & 0xffff);
277
278 /*
279 * Show what we know for posterity
280 */
281 c16 = tmp = efi_early_ioremap(efi.systab->fw_vendor, 2);
282 if (c16) {
283 for (i = 0; i < sizeof(vendor) && *c16; ++i)
284 vendor[i] = *c16++;
285 vendor[i] = '\0';
286 } else
287 printk(KERN_ERR PFX "Could not map the firmware vendor!\n");
288 efi_early_iounmap(tmp, 2);
289
290 printk(KERN_INFO "EFI v%u.%.02u by %s \n",
291 efi.systab->hdr.revision >> 16,
292 efi.systab->hdr.revision & 0xffff, vendor);
293
294 /*
295 * Let's see what config tables the firmware passed to us.
296 */
297 config_tables = efi_early_ioremap(
298 efi.systab->tables,
299 efi.systab->nr_tables * sizeof(efi_config_table_t));
300 if (config_tables == NULL)
301 printk(KERN_ERR "Could not map EFI Configuration Table!\n");
302
303 printk(KERN_INFO);
304 for (i = 0; i < efi.systab->nr_tables; i++) {
305 if (!efi_guidcmp(config_tables[i].guid, MPS_TABLE_GUID)) {
306 efi.mps = config_tables[i].table;
307 printk(" MPS=0x%lx ", config_tables[i].table);
308 } else if (!efi_guidcmp(config_tables[i].guid,
309 ACPI_20_TABLE_GUID)) {
310 efi.acpi20 = config_tables[i].table;
311 printk(" ACPI 2.0=0x%lx ", config_tables[i].table);
312 } else if (!efi_guidcmp(config_tables[i].guid,
313 ACPI_TABLE_GUID)) {
314 efi.acpi = config_tables[i].table;
315 printk(" ACPI=0x%lx ", config_tables[i].table);
316 } else if (!efi_guidcmp(config_tables[i].guid,
317 SMBIOS_TABLE_GUID)) {
318 efi.smbios = config_tables[i].table;
319 printk(" SMBIOS=0x%lx ", config_tables[i].table);
320 } else if (!efi_guidcmp(config_tables[i].guid,
321 HCDP_TABLE_GUID)) {
322 efi.hcdp = config_tables[i].table;
323 printk(" HCDP=0x%lx ", config_tables[i].table);
324 } else if (!efi_guidcmp(config_tables[i].guid,
325 UGA_IO_PROTOCOL_GUID)) {
326 efi.uga = config_tables[i].table;
327 printk(" UGA=0x%lx ", config_tables[i].table);
328 }
329 }
330 printk("\n");
331 efi_early_iounmap(config_tables,
332 efi.systab->nr_tables * sizeof(efi_config_table_t));
333
334 /*
335 * Check out the runtime services table. We need to map
336 * the runtime services table so that we can grab the physical
337 * address of several of the EFI runtime functions, needed to
338 * set the firmware into virtual mode.
339 */
340 runtime = efi_early_ioremap((unsigned long)efi.systab->runtime,
341 sizeof(efi_runtime_services_t));
342 if (runtime != NULL) {
343 /*
344 * We will only need *early* access to the following
345 * two EFI runtime services before set_virtual_address_map
346 * is invoked.
347 */
348 efi_phys.get_time = (efi_get_time_t *)runtime->get_time;
349 efi_phys.set_virtual_address_map =
350 (efi_set_virtual_address_map_t *)
351 runtime->set_virtual_address_map;
352 /*
353 * Make efi_get_time can be called before entering
354 * virtual mode.
355 */
356 efi.get_time = phys_efi_get_time;
357 } else
358 printk(KERN_ERR "Could not map the EFI runtime service "
359 "table!\n");
360 efi_early_iounmap(runtime, sizeof(efi_runtime_services_t));
361
362 /* Map the EFI memory map */
363 memmap.map = efi_early_ioremap((unsigned long)memmap.phys_map,
364 memmap.nr_map * memmap.desc_size);
365 if (memmap.map == NULL)
366 printk(KERN_ERR "Could not map the EFI memory map!\n");
367 memmap.map_end = memmap.map + (memmap.nr_map * memmap.desc_size);
368 if (memmap.desc_size != sizeof(efi_memory_desc_t))
369 printk(KERN_WARNING "Kernel-defined memdesc"
370 "doesn't match the one from EFI!\n");
371
372#ifdef CONFIG_X86_64
373 /* Setup for EFI runtime service */
374 reboot_type = BOOT_EFI;
375
376#endif
377#if EFI_DEBUG
378 print_efi_memmap();
379#endif
380}
381
382/*
383 * This function will switch the EFI runtime services to virtual mode.
384 * Essentially, look through the EFI memmap and map every region that
385 * has the runtime attribute bit set in its memory descriptor and update
386 * that memory descriptor with the virtual address obtained from ioremap().
387 * This enables the runtime services to be called without having to
388 * thunk back into physical mode for every invocation.
389 */
390void __init efi_enter_virtual_mode(void)
391{
392 efi_memory_desc_t *md;
393 efi_status_t status;
394 unsigned long end;
395 void *p;
396
397 efi.systab = NULL;
398 for (p = memmap.map; p < memmap.map_end; p += memmap.desc_size) {
399 md = p;
400 if (!(md->attribute & EFI_MEMORY_RUNTIME))
401 continue;
402 if ((md->attribute & EFI_MEMORY_WB) &&
403 (((md->phys_addr + (md->num_pages<<EFI_PAGE_SHIFT)) >>
404 PAGE_SHIFT) < end_pfn_map))
405 md->virt_addr = (unsigned long)__va(md->phys_addr);
406 else
407 md->virt_addr = (unsigned long)
408 efi_ioremap(md->phys_addr,
409 md->num_pages << EFI_PAGE_SHIFT);
410 if (!md->virt_addr)
411 printk(KERN_ERR PFX "ioremap of 0x%llX failed!\n",
412 (unsigned long long)md->phys_addr);
413 end = md->phys_addr + (md->num_pages << EFI_PAGE_SHIFT);
414 if ((md->phys_addr <= (unsigned long)efi_phys.systab) &&
415 ((unsigned long)efi_phys.systab < end))
416 efi.systab = (efi_system_table_t *)(unsigned long)
417 (md->virt_addr - md->phys_addr +
418 (unsigned long)efi_phys.systab);
419 }
420
421 BUG_ON(!efi.systab);
422
423 status = phys_efi_set_virtual_address_map(
424 memmap.desc_size * memmap.nr_map,
425 memmap.desc_size,
426 memmap.desc_version,
427 memmap.phys_map);
428
429 if (status != EFI_SUCCESS) {
430 printk(KERN_ALERT "Unable to switch EFI into virtual mode "
431 "(status=%lx)!\n", status);
432 panic("EFI call to SetVirtualAddressMap() failed!");
433 }
434
435 /*
436 * Now that EFI is in virtual mode, update the function
437 * pointers in the runtime service table to the new virtual addresses.
438 *
439 * Call EFI services through wrapper functions.
440 */
441 efi.get_time = virt_efi_get_time;
442 efi.set_time = virt_efi_set_time;
443 efi.get_wakeup_time = virt_efi_get_wakeup_time;
444 efi.set_wakeup_time = virt_efi_set_wakeup_time;
445 efi.get_variable = virt_efi_get_variable;
446 efi.get_next_variable = virt_efi_get_next_variable;
447 efi.set_variable = virt_efi_set_variable;
448 efi.get_next_high_mono_count = virt_efi_get_next_high_mono_count;
449 efi.reset_system = virt_efi_reset_system;
450 efi.set_virtual_address_map = virt_efi_set_virtual_address_map;
451#ifdef CONFIG_X86_64
452 runtime_code_page_mkexec();
453#endif
454}
